ART 161: SPECIAL TOPICS IN ART CRITICISM AND THEORY
University of California, Riverside
4 Units, Seminar, 3 hours; activity, 3 hours. Prerequisite(s): MCS 001 with a grade of C- or better or ART 160 with a grade of C- or better; restricted to class level standing of junior, or senior; or consent of instructor. Advanced topics in contemporary art theory and criticism. Examines the reception, analysis, and theoretical underpinning of works of art in relation to contemporary and historical issues in the visual arts. Course is repeatable to a maximum of 12 units. Cross-listed with MCS 163.
